What is defense community infrastructure pilot?
The Defense Community Infrastructure Pilot is a program designed to improve the infrastructure in communities that support military installations, enhancing both operational efficiency and quality of life for service members and their families.
Who is required to file defense community infrastructure pilot?
Organizations and local governments that wish to receive funding for infrastructure projects to support military installations are required to file for the Defense Community Infrastructure Pilot.
How to fill out defense community infrastructure pilot?
To fill out the Defense Community Infrastructure Pilot application, eligible entities must provide detailed project descriptions, budgets, timelines, and justification for how the project supports military operations and community integration.
What is the purpose of defense community infrastructure pilot?
The purpose of the Defense Community Infrastructure Pilot is to fund critical infrastructure projects that benefit both military installations and the surrounding communities, fostering partnership and improving living conditions.
What information must be reported on defense community infrastructure pilot?
Applicants must report project details, estimated costs, potential impact on military readiness, community benefits, and timelines for completion.
